Child benefit is not a benefit, it is an entitlement of every child who meets the requirement. As you have acquired ILR, you will be entitled to child benefit for your children.

If your income is below certain level, you can qualify for family tax credit.

I must advise you to be cautious with claiming public funds, as it might have an effect on you ability to secure citizenship
